Output edd71b613ae973bb1309dd08b8ce6f02eb410df83eca36f064529f97aead66a3:6

value
360460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bc0b5a83e361fa85fad54a7d8158f984cbf8f61 OP_EQUAL
address
3BWm5mTGPQBjHd1xuCASiNXBmS7U9ZtjKk
transaction
edd71b613ae973bb1309dd08b8ce6f02eb410df83eca36f064529f97aead66a3
confirmations
367272
spent
true